Ranking Company’s Responses To COVID-19

The COVID-19 pandemic has led to the biggest crisis many companies have had to face in their corporate lifetime. Few companies anticipated that something of this scope and size could happen, and they had to respond rapidly. On Blind, an anonymous professional network, with 3.6MM verified users, we asked three questions: 

Key Findings(DATA) as 8/16-8/24(4,300 Responses): 

    • During COVID-19, has your company empathized with your remote work needs?
          • Only 47% of Oracle  professionals responded “yes”, making them the company who empathized the least 
  • During COVID-19, has your company communicated with transparency?
    • 80% of surveyed professionals responded “yes”. 
        • Again, only 54% of Oracle  professionals responded “yes”, making them the company who communicated with the least transparency
  • During COVID-19, did your company adapt quickly to the “new normal”?
    • 85% of surveyed professionals responded “yes”. 
        • 100% of NVIDIA  professionals responded “yes”, making them the company who adapt the most quickly to the “new normal”
            • 97% of Salesforce professionals responded “yes”, 
          • Only 45% of ExxonMobil  professionals responded “yes”, making them the company that adapted the least quickly
